Definition of Pipe up

1. Verb. Begin to play or sing.

Generic synonyms: Do, Execute, Perform

2. Verb. Utter a shrill cry. "The woods pipe up with many kinds of birds "
Exact synonyms: Pipe, Shriek, Shrill
Generic synonyms: Call, Cry, Holler, Hollo, Scream, Shout, Shout Out, Squall, Yell
Specialized synonyms: Caterwaul, Yowl
Derivative terms: Shriek, Shriek, Shrieking, Shrilling

Definition of Pipe up

1. Verb. (intransitive) To speak up, especially in a robust, assertive manner. ¹

2. Verb. (intransitive) To being singing or playing musical notes on a pipe or similar wind instrument. ¹

3. Verb. (intransitive of wind, etc.) To begin to blow more vigorously. ¹

4. Verb. (transitive rare) To call, awaken, or summon, as with a musical instrument. ¹
